WebDec 21, 2024 · Although bladder infections are more common in women, men can get them, too. Signs and symptoms of bladder infection (cystitis) in men include: Frequent urination. Strong, persistent urge to urinate (urgency) Burning or tingling sensation during or just after urination (dysuria) Low-grade fever. Cloudy urine with a strong odor. Treatment varies, depending on the type of problem: Simple Bladder Infection Simple bladder infections in women usually are treated with one of three antibiotics: nitrofurantoin twice per day for 5 days, trimethoprim sulfamethoxazole (Bactrim, Septra, Co-trimoxazole) or fosfomycin (Monurol) as a single oral dose. You’re more likely to have a longer course of … WebUrinary Tract Infections. A urinary traction infection (UTI) is a very common type of infection in your urinary system. A UTI can involve any part of your urinary system, including the urethra, ureters, bladder and kidneys. Symptoms typically include needing to urinate often, having pain when urinating and feeling pain in your side or lower back.

In the most extreme cases, when the … WebMild cystitis usually clears up by itself after a few days without any specific treatment. There are lots of things you can do to try to ease your symptoms. Take over-the-counter painkillers, such as paracetamol and ibuprofen. Drink more fluids, such as water, to help flush out the infection.
